#include "mongo/platform/basic.h"

#include "mongo/db/pipeline/expression_context.h"
#include "mongo/db/query/collation/collator_factory_interface.h"

namespace mongo {

using boost::intrusive_ptr;

ExpressionContext::ResolvedNamespace::ResolvedNamespace(NamespaceString ns,
                                                        std::vector<BSONObj> pipeline)
    : ns(std::move(ns)), pipeline(std::move(pipeline)) {}

ExpressionContext::ExpressionContext(OperationContext* opCtx,
                                     const AggregationRequest& request,
                                     std::unique_ptr<CollatorInterface> collator,
                                     StringMap<ResolvedNamespace> resolvedNamespaces)
    : isExplain(request.isExplain()),
      inShard(request.isFromRouter()),
      extSortAllowed(request.shouldAllowDiskUse()),
      bypassDocumentValidation(request.shouldBypassDocumentValidation()),
      ns(request.getNamespaceString()),
      opCtx(opCtx),
      collation(request.getCollation()),
      _collator(std::move(collator)),
      _documentComparator(_collator.get()),
      _valueComparator(_collator.get()),
      _resolvedNamespaces(std::move(resolvedNamespaces)) {}

void ExpressionContext::checkForInterrupt() {
    // This check could be expensive, at least in relative terms, so don't check every time.
    if (--_interruptCounter == 0) {
        opCtx->checkForInterrupt();
        _interruptCounter = kInterruptCheckPeriod;
    }
}

void ExpressionContext::setCollator(std::unique_ptr<CollatorInterface> coll) {
    _collator = std::move(coll);

    // Document/Value comparisons must be aware of the collation.
    _documentComparator = DocumentComparator(_collator.get());
    _valueComparator = ValueComparator(_collator.get());
}

intrusive_ptr<ExpressionContext> ExpressionContext::copyWith(NamespaceString ns) const {
    intrusive_ptr<ExpressionContext> expCtx = new ExpressionContext();

    expCtx->isExplain = isExplain;
    expCtx->inShard = inShard;
    expCtx->inRouter = inRouter;
    expCtx->extSortAllowed = extSortAllowed;
    expCtx->bypassDocumentValidation = bypassDocumentValidation;

    expCtx->ns = std::move(ns);
    expCtx->tempDir = tempDir;

    expCtx->opCtx = opCtx;

    expCtx->collation = collation;
    if (_collator) {
        expCtx->setCollator(_collator->clone());
    }

    expCtx->_resolvedNamespaces = _resolvedNamespaces;

    // Note that we intentionally skip copying the value of '_interruptCounter' because 'expCtx' is
    // intended to be used for executing a separate aggregation pipeline.

    return expCtx;
}

}  // namespace mongo
